A Game of ‘Who’s Dumber’?

In case this morning’s ridiculous recap of Felix Baumgartner’s 128,000 ft Red Bull jump wasn’t enough to get your blood pressure up, here are two instructional videos showing what to if living just isn’t really your thing. First, we have this lovely clip, where a couple guys decide to try out a new base jumping […]
